Solar tracker a system that positions an object at an angle relative to the sun the most common applications for solar trackers are positioning photovoltaic pv panels solar panels so that they remain perpendicular to the sun s rays and positioning space telescopes so that they can determine the sun s direction pv solar trackers adjust the direction that a solar panel is facing. So solar panel should continuously rotate in the direction of sun.
